Steel Doors
Insulated steel remains the practical choice for most Elk Grove replacements — it withstands summer heat better than uninsulated alternatives and resists the moisture cycling from winter Tule fog. We install Clopay and Amarr steel doors with R-values appropriate for west-facing garages that act as heat sinks during 105°F August afternoons. Proper insulation also reduces thermal transfer to living spaces above or adjacent to the garage, a real concern in Elk Grove’s energy-conscious newer homes.
Wood Doors
Wood garage doors deliver the curb appeal that Elk Grove’s premium neighborhoods demand, but they require honest assessment of local conditions. The moisture from dense winter Tule fog can swell and bind wood panels on older 95624 homes if maintenance lapses. We recommend cedar or mahogany overlays with proper sealing schedules, and we install them with adequate clearance and flexible track systems that accommodate seasonal expansion. For homeowners committed to the aesthetic, wood doors are absolutely achievable in Elk Grove — they just need a technician who understands the local climate, not a catalog order-taker.

Common Garage Door Installation Problems We See in Elk Grove Homes
- Heat sink effect from west-facing garages. In Elk Grove’s grid-planned subdivisions, many garages face west or southwest and absorb brutal afternoon sun. Internal temperatures regularly exceed 120°F, accelerating torsion spring fatigue, degrading rubber bottom seals, and causing opener capacitors to fail years ahead of rated lifespan. We specify high-temp components and proper ventilation when installing replacements.
- Proprietary systems from uniform vintage hardware. The 1998–2008 tract-home boom means thousands of Elk Grove homes share Wayne Dalton and Amarr doors with non-standard track spacing and proprietary torsion tube systems. Generic replacement parts won’t fit. We carry the specialized hardware and have direct distributor relationships for these exact models.
- Tule fog corrosion on unlubricated components. Elk Grove’s dense winter fog creates a moisture cycle that corrodes spring coils and swells wood panels, particularly on older 95624 ranch-style homes. During installation, we apply proper lubrication and recommend maintenance schedules that account for this local pattern.
- Special-order sizing on newer large-footprint homes. Western Elk Grove subdivisions in 95757 and 95758 feature 8-ft tall and extra-wide doors that standard inventory doesn’t cover. We measure precisely and order correctly the first time, avoiding the “close enough” installations that bind, drift, or fail prematurely.
